                        AFCON 2025: We Are Not Intimidated By Nigerian Stars – Uganda Coach
Sampson Adedeji
With just a few weeks to the kickoff of the 2025 Africa Cup of Nations in Morocco, the head coach of the Cranes of Uganda, Paul Put, has declared that his team is not intimidated by the star-studded Super Eagles of Nigeria, BSNSports.com.ng reports.
Uganda has been drawn alongside Nigeria in Group C of the continental showpiece, setting the stage for a potentially thrilling encounter between the two sides.
Speaking ahead of the tournament, the Belgian tactician acknowledged the quality and pedigree of the Nigerian squad but maintained that the Cranes will approach the game with confidence and respect.
“They (Super Eagles) are a perennial powerhouse. There are threats everywhere in their squad with top talent and European experience,” Put told CAFonline.
“We will respect all of them, but we are not intimidated. We will give a good account of ourselves.”
The Ugandan coach further expressed optimism about his team’s preparation, adding that their focus is on teamwork and discipline as they aim to make a strong impression at the tournament.
Nigeria and Uganda are set to lock horns in what promises to be one of the standout fixtures of the AFCON group stage.
